McGowan Still In

McGowan gets in trouble in the sixth as the first three batters reach on a double, HBP and walk. That brings up A-Rod. McGowan is at 90 pitches, but he's tossing a shutout and Gibbons stays with him. He strikes out Alex Rodriguez, but a wild pitch during the plate appearance plates a run. Giambi hits a sac fly to tie the game, but Abreu is out trying to go to third, a poor play.

Hughes is out now. He allowed four hits and a walk through five while striking out four. Both runs were earned.
